How they compare
Micronesia (country) currently reports 27.8% against 11.7% in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an, a difference of 16.1%.
That makes Micronesia (country)'s figure about 2.4 times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an's.
Across all 11 years both countries report, Micronesia (country) has been ahead every year.
Micronesia (country) ranks 19th and Middle East, North Africa, Afghanistan & Pakistan ranks 18th of 196 countries.
Micronesia (country) has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Food comprises the commodities in SITC (Rev. 3) sections 0 (food and live animals), 1 (beverages and tobacco), and 4 (animal and vegetable oils and fats) and division 22 (oil seeds, oil nuts, and oil kernels). This indicator is expressed as a percentage of merchandise imports which is comprised of goods whose economic ownership is changed between a non-resident and a resident and that are not included in the following specific categories: goods under merchanting, non-monetary gold, and parts of travel, construction, and government goods and services n.i.e.
